Books
The most treasured books, now mostly in libraries, museums, and private collections, are called incunabula, a word of Latin origin
defined in the dictionary as "swaddling clothes, cradle, origin, birthplace, from cunae, meaning cradle; earliest stages, beginnings, infancy," thus, "books printed in the infancy of printing, that is, before 1501 A.

The Facts About Hydroponics
Hydroponics is generally
defined in modern encyclopedias and dictionaries as the science of growing plants without using soil by feeding them on solutions of water and mineral salts, instead of relying upon the traditional methods of cultivating the earth which most gardeners and farmers still continue to do in order to raise crops.

Carburation
A carburetor may be
defined as "a device for breaking up gasoline into a finely divided (misty) state, and at the same time mixing it with the correct proportions of air to meet all running conditions.

Ignition Systems
A high tension magneto may be
defined as a device for creating a low voltage alternating current by passing the primary windings of the armature through a magnetic field set up by permanent magnets, and then transforming this low voltage current to high tension current by means of induction as in the case of the battery high tension system.
